To ensure the optical design accurately fulfills your requirements, please provide the following complete set of technical documents. Comprehensive documentation will help us expedite the delivery of a precise design solution.
2D drawings provide precise dimensional tolerances and critical features, while 3D models are used for optical simulations and structural validation, ensuring the designed lens can be accurately integrated into the target luminaire.
The LED datasheet contains photoelectric characteristic parameters, and the Rayfile serves as the optical model of the LED, enabling precise simulation of light propagation and intensity distribution to ensure the optical design aligns with the actual LED performance.
IES files define the target light distribution, while Dialux/AGI files are used for detailed simulations in indoor/outdoor lighting designs. These files ensure the optical design meets specific lighting standards and performance requirements.
Optionally Provided: IES files, beam angles, Dialux files, or AGI files.
Materials such as PC (Polycarbonate) or PMMA (Acrylic) exhibit different refractive indices, light transmittance, and heat resistance, which directly impact optical performance and mold design.
PCB board drawings ensure the designed lens structure accurately matches the layout and dimensions of LEDs on the PCB, preventing installation interference and guaranteeing optical center alignment.
These ensure the designed lens seamlessly integrates with other components of the luminaire, avoiding structural conflicts and guaranteeing smooth assembly and effective thermal management.
